Avast ye mateys, come to Jacksonville, Florida, USA, to see these two notorious pirates walk the plank!

Blackbeard and Captain Hook are both pirates, one real and one fictional. Blackbeard, who's real name was Edward Teach, was an English pirate who operated around the West Indies and the eastern coast of the American colonies during the early 18th century. Captain James Hook is a character in J.M. Barrie's play Peter Pan. Captain Cook is the villain of the story and the archenemy of Peter Pan.
